Good Dog! is a new show that explores the joys and challenges of dog ownership. In season 1 episode 1, entitled "Barking, Chewing and Doggie Dens," viewers are introduced to three different dog owners, each facing their own unique set of issues.

The first owner we meet is Cindy, who is having trouble with her dog, a small but feisty terrier named Scrappy. Scrappy barks incessantly, especially when visitors come to the house, and Cindy has tried everything to get him to stop. We watch as she consults with a dog trainer, who offers some helpful tips for managing Scrappy's barking. The trainer suggests that Cindy teach Scrappy to "speak" on command, so that she can then teach him to be quiet on command. It's a slow process, but we see some progress by the end of the episode.

Next, we meet Sean, a busy professional who adopted a large, energetic Labrador Retriever named Max. Max is still a puppy and loves to chew on everything in sight, from shoes to furniture. Sean is at his wit's end and is worried he'll have to give Max up if he can't get the chewing under control. Fortunately, a dog behaviorist comes to his rescue and teaches him some techniques for redirecting Max's biting and chewing behavior. Sean learns that providing Max with plenty of chew toys, and supervising him closely, can go a long way in reducing destructive chewing.

Finally, we meet the third owner, Maria, who has a sweet and obedient Golden Retriever named Rusty. Maria loves Rusty dearly, but is struggling to find a good solution for his sleeping arrangements. Rusty prefers to sleep in Maria's bed, which disrupts her sleep and causes tension with her husband. Maria has tried crate training Rusty, but he gets anxious and whines all night. With the help of a veterinarian, Maria explores some other options, including setting up a "doggie den" in a quiet corner of the house. We watch as Maria slowly introduces Rusty to his new bed and rewards him for sleeping there. By the end of the episode, Rusty is happily snoozing in his den, and Maria and her husband are getting a good night's sleep.

Throughout the episode, we see the show's host, a knowledgeable and affable dog trainer named Jane, offer advice and encouragement to each of the owners. Jane's expertise and calming presence helps to reassure the owners that they can overcome their dog-related challenges.
